The door of blessing

'BLESSED IS THE MAN WHO...' PSALM 112:1

Psalm 112 is a description of what it means to live in God's blessings. The first verse is the door you walk through to get them.

'Blessed is the man who fears the Lord...' This sort of fear isn't about being scared, it's about trusting, honouring and obeying.' It goes on, 'who finds great delight in his commands,' that means taking pleasure in what God says, then doing it.

You can't do anything to earn God's love but you must obey Him to live in His blessings. So what's through the door? 'His children will be mighty in the land; the generation of the upright will be blessed. Wealth and riches are in his house, and his righteousness endures forever.

Even in darkness light dawns for the upright, for the gracious and compassionate and righteous man. Good will come to him who is generous and lends freely, who conducts his affairs with justice.

Surely he will never be shaken; a righteous man will be remembered forever. He will have no fear of bad news; his heart is steadfast, trusting in the Lord. His heart is secure, he will have no fear; in the end he will look in triumph on his foes. He has scattered abroad his gifts to the poor, his righteousness endures forever; his horn [name] will be lifted high in honour' (Psalm 112: 2-9 NIV). That's what it means to be blessed!

written by Bob Gass
